Would these fit on a Legacy B4 as the current brakes feel like they are made out of cheese!!

Pagibbo, Theese particular brakes are in fact sold, but i would say as to will they fit your legacy,mmmmm it depends on your wheels...i.e ofset and size on the impreza is the key to what size you can get in the wheels. Impreza and legacy are basicaly the same car underneath so i can not see a problem with the calipers and disc's bolting straight on to your hubs.

The earlyer Legacy is the same basic floor pan data acording to "all points measuring system" i have so other aspects i.e.offset one would presume be the same!!

An easy way to tell would be to take one of your wheels off and take it to your pals house (who owns an Impreza with four pots fitted) and try it over the calipers.

Hope that has helped a little.....ROB
